Output d3c343924ad94de0133fbce9238ff9a4bc8dd64a8d6270ec3402ad5873e26a85:3

value
19024947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 073e4ace18fa7086f550cc2982ba9f69cc826e87 OP_EQUALVERIFY OP_CHECKSIG
address
1fJMUuwKsWmg6wMPQgqq6Z31ZxfJA7Wsd
transaction
d3c343924ad94de0133fbce9238ff9a4bc8dd64a8d6270ec3402ad5873e26a85
confirmations
321034
spent
true